Obituary

James Edward King, 53, of Allenport, was called home to rest after a lingering illness on Thursday, May 10, 2003. He was born Oct. 11, 1949, in McKeesport, a son of Beulah King of Allenport and the late Robert Thomas Jr. and stepson of the late Henry King. He was a graduate of California Area High School and attended California University of Pennsylvania. In his early years, he was a Golden Gloves boxer. He loved and enjoyed music as he was a member of several bands, including James King and the Usual Suspects and the James King Band. He was a member of St. Paul Baptist Church in Donora. Survivors, in addition to his mother, include one son, Kris Miller of Library, three brothers, Alvin E. King of Allenport, Willie Robert Thomas of Tennessee, Craig Thomas of Los Angeles, Calif., one sister, Eileen Tracz of Syracuse, N.Y., one aunt, three uncles, and numerous cousins and a host of friends. Friends will be received Wednesday from 2 to 4 and 7 to 9 p.m. in St. Paul Baptist Church, McKean Ave., Donora, where funeral services will be held Thursday at 11 a.m. with the Rev. Dennis Garner officiating. Interment will be in Belle Vernon Cemetery. BEVERLY C. DRAPER FUNERAL HOME, Monessen, is in charge of the arrangements.
